The Earth Pressure Cell Market plays a crucial role in modern geotechnical engineering, offering accurate measurement of soil pressure in construction, tunneling, mining, and infrastructure projects. Earth pressure cells are specialized sensors designed to measure the stress exerted by soil or rock on retaining structures, foundations, and underground systems. These devices are essential for ensuring structural stability, safety, and long-term performance of civil engineering projects.

The increasing global demand for large-scale infrastructure development is a primary driver of the Earth Pressure Cell Market. Rapid urbanization, expansion of transportation networks, and rising investments in smart cities have significantly boosted the need for precise geotechnical monitoring. Engineers rely on earth pressure cells to validate design assumptions and monitor real-time soil-structure interactions during and after construction.

Technological advancements have transformed traditional earth pressure measurement systems into highly sensitive, digital-enabled devices. Modern earth pressure cells are equipped with vibrating wire, hydraulic, and strain gauge technologies, enabling higher accuracy, durability, and resistance to harsh environmental conditions. Integration with data acquisition systems and IoT platforms allows remote monitoring and predictive analysis, reducing operational risks.

The market is also influenced by increasing safety regulations in construction and mining industries. Governments and regulatory bodies worldwide mandate geotechnical monitoring for critical infrastructure such as dams, tunnels, bridges, and deep foundations. Earth pressure cells help ensure compliance with these standards by providing reliable data on subsurface conditions.

However, the market faces certain challenges. High installation costs and the need for skilled professionals for calibration and interpretation can limit adoption, especially in developing regions. Additionally, sensor damage during installation in difficult soil conditions may affect performance accuracy.
